Transaction d20d18e2411590c664ab6da592c3fa59076f50b0a95af632291b8218d52ad793

1 Input
2 Outputs
  • d20d18e2411590c664ab6da592c3fa59076f50b0a95af632291b8218d52ad793:0
  • value  825910
    address  17PKsJ4HQd4SseRdTEYYK5T2Nzyx2UZtfv
  • d20d18e2411590c664ab6da592c3fa59076f50b0a95af632291b8218d52ad793:1
  • value  33461218
    address  3MbjocBFjiUH6BpDkjJwvc9sLRXx2ympBp